--- Comment #35 from g_amanakis at yahoo.com ---
I just did a:
$ route get 8.8.8.8
and got:
route to: google-public-dns-a.google.com
destination: default
mask: default
gateway: 69.251.142.1
fib: 0
interface: em0
flags: <UP,GATEWAY,DONE,STATIC>
recvpipe sendpipe ssthresh rtt,msec mtu weight expire
0 0 0 0 576 1 0
However:
# netstat -i
Name Mtu Network Address Ipkts Ierrs Idrop Opkts
em0 1500 <Link#1> 00:aa:bb:cc:dd:ee 136920 0 0 103864
em0 - fe80::225:90f fe80::225:90ff:fe 190 - - 107
em0 - 2001:558:6020 2001:558:6020:167 108 - - 96
em0 - 69.251.142.0/ c-69-251-143-153. 4555 - - 4982
em0 is the WAN-interface. Why is there this discrepancy? 576 versus 1500?
